在数字货币交易中,用户时常会遇到交易失败的情况,而这类情况下矿工费用的处理通常成为人们关注的焦点。TPWallet作为一款热门的区块链钱包,提供了便利的交易功能,但用户在操作过程中依然可能会遭遇交易失败,特别是在网络拥堵或者输入错误的情况下。在这篇文章中,我们将深入探讨TPWallet交易失败时的矿工费用为何仍会被扣除,并提供相应的应对措施以及建议。
一、TPWallet交易失败的原因解析
在探讨交易失败后费用的情况之前,我们首先需要了解是什么导致了交易失败,这样才能为我们的讨论提供背景支持。
1. **网络拥堵**:TPWallet作为一个区块链钱包,其交易的提交是依赖于区块链网络的响应速度。如果该网络处于高负载状态,交易的确认时间可能会延长甚至失败。用户设置的矿工费用如果过低,可能会导致交易被网络忽略,从而引发失败。
2. **错误的交易输入**:在进行交易时,如果用户输入的地址不正确,或者输入的金额超过了钱包所持有的余额,那么交易将无法成功。这是导致交易失败的常见原因之一。
3. **智能合约问题**:TPWallet中有些交易可能涉及智能合约的调用,如果智能合约的执行条件不满足(例如预先设定的条件未被触发),交易可能会被判定为失败。
4. **钱包软件问题**:有时候,钱包软件本身的Bug或更新未能正确实施会导致交易系统出现问题,从而引发失败。
了解了交易失败的原因后,我们接下来探讨为何在这种情况下矿工费用仍然会被扣除。
二、矿工费用的扣除原理
在区块链生态中,矿工费用(或交易费用)是用户在提交交易时给予矿工的一种奖励,用以激励其维护网络的安全与稳定。当用户发起交易时,系统根据用户设置的费用直接与交易一起进行打包。
1. **交易打包的即时性**:即使交易最后因原因失败,矿工费用在交易进入区块之前就已经由网络计算完成。这意味着一旦你的交易被矿工处理并接受,即便最后交易未成功,矿工的工作仍旧得到了报酬,从而产生了费用扣除。
2. **网络资源的消耗**:即便交易未能成功,矿工在处理请求的过程中消耗了网络资源,这也意味着其需要得到一定的补偿。无论交易是否成功,矿工费用的付出是基于处理请求的努力。
3. **重放攻击防护**:区块链为了防止重放攻击等安全隐患,往往会在交易处理时保留部分价格,作为安全防护的措施。这使得用户即便交易失败也无法完全回收矿工费用。
理解了矿工费用的扣除原理后,我们接下来将讨论用户如何合理有效地管理和减少交易失败带来的损失。
三、如何避免TPWallet交易失败的处理措施
用户在使用TPWallet或其他区块链钱包时,可以采取一些预防措施以减少交易失败发生的概率,从而避免不必要的矿工费用损失。
1. **选择适当的矿工费用**:当交易网络拥堵时,可以适当提高矿工费用。在TPWallet上,用户通常可以选择“高、中、低”三种费用级别,合理选择能够有效提升交易成功的几率。
2. **确认交易信息准确性**:在发起交易前务必仔细检查交易的各项信息,确保接收地址和金额无误。错误的地址或超过余额的交易都会导致失败。
3. **避开高峰期**:如果不是特别紧急,尽量选择在网络高峰期以外进行交易。可以通过一些网站监控区块链网络状况,以了解当前网络的拥堵程度,从而良好安排交易时间。
4. **使用最新版本的钱包**:保持TPWallet钱包软件的及时更新,能够使用最新的功能和安全修复措施,减少因软件Bug导致的交易失败。
通过以上措施,用户在使用TPWallet进行交易时,可以显著降低交易失败的概率,从而有效保护自身资产,并且减少矿工费用的支出。
四、常见问题解答
1. TPWallet交易失败能追讨矿工费用吗?
交易失败后,矿工费用基本上是无法追回的。因为如前所述,交易在被网络接受并处理的同时,矿工费用已经作出扣除。因此,一旦用户在TPWallet上发起交易,并且因某种原因导致失败,除非网络发生不可抗力或系统故障,否则矿工费用通常不予退还。
用户应事先了解并接受这一点。此外,用户在确认交易之前需要认真检查各项信息,毕竟这是避免损失的重要一步。一些交易所和钱包提供了“交易失败退款”功能,但这通常是特定情况下的特殊策略,并不适用于所有钱包和平台。
2. 如何查看我的TPWallet交易状态?
用户可以通过TPWallet提供的功能简单快捷地查看交易状态。在TPWallet中,用户只需进入“交易纪录”部分,就可以找到最近的交易详情,包括交易ID、状态(成功、失败、待处理)和矿工费用情况。
此外,用户还可以通过区块链浏览器输入交易ID来查看交易的实时处理状态。区块链浏览器能够提供更详细的信息,如交易在区块链中的位置、相关费用和确认时间等。了解这些信息能够帮助用户更好地把握交易的进度以及可能存在的问题。
3. TPWallet的安全性如何?
TPWallet作为一个主流的区块链钱包,在安全性方面采取了多重防护。这包括但不限于高强度的加密算法、双因素认证及其去中心化特性。用户的私钥仅存储在用户的设备上,不会在云端或第三方服务器保存,减少了共享攻击的风险。
为了进一步提升安全性,用户还应遵循一些基本的安全实务,如定期更改密码、开启双重身份认证、妥善保管助记词等。保持网络环境的安全,避免使用公共Wi-Fi进行敏感操作,能够增强TPWallet的安全防护效果。
4. 购买TPWallet支持的加密货币有哪些?
TPWallet支持多种主流加密货币的管理和交易,包括比特币(BTC)、以太坊(ETH)、莱特币(LTC)、Ripple(XRP)等。这些资产均可以在TPWallet中进行存储和交易,用户还能够轻松查看资产情况和历史交易记录。
此外,TPWallet还不断在更新和扩展其支持的币种,为用户提供更加丰富的投资选择。用户在选择加密货币进行交易时,建议多做市场研究,以便更好地把握投资机会。此外,TPWallet基于去中心化的特性,允许用户与该平台上其他用户进行点对点的交易,提供了便利的金融服务。
综上所述,TPWallet交易失败后矿工费用不可逆转,因此在进行数字货币交易前,用户务必采取积极的防范措施,以便更好地维护自己的资产安全。